See, the top picture is just what happens to a healthy, perfectly well-shaped tree if you don’t remove the lower branches once the crown establishes higher up – the lower branches get more and first spring growth as energy gets hydraulically pumped up from the winter root stores, so they try to stretch and outrace the shade of the crown but they just get spindly for no real gain – the thickness of a branch is basically representative of how much lifetime sun has been kicked up from leaves on the tree (!) graph it tops, look at how where it meets the trunk is noticeably thinner than the younger stuff above it, and keep in mind that sustaining the wood of all those branches in the interim not only came with some “support cost” but the opportunity cost of using that spring growth up higher

Woke up and there was a tree service truck out front with a bunch of branches down.

Unlike the last guys, who were clearing out for a new pole very nimbly with good communication, this was a hispanophone crew doing line clearance by butchery. Two branches I wish they’d just cut back to the trunk instead of leaving stubs I’ll have to hire a crew (around wires) to clean up before they waterspout up. It is clear the last crew understood how trees grow and this one did not.

Think when the mimosa goes I’m gonna replace it with a wisteria standard, which’ll still have the thick cascading color effect (especially starting from a base behind a retaining wall feet above the sidewalk) but not climb enough to compete with the other canopies around

(A “standard” is something not naturally a “tree” grown shaped into a tree form. The “smoke tree” already out front is really a smoke bush standard. Wisterias are vines, training them to standard has them growing a “trunk” up a support pole and spreading from there.)
